WebTo pour a proper pint, well carbonated without excessive foam, you need to balance your system. Balancing offsets your set CO2 pressure with the proper amount of resistance. Not enough resistance = fast pouring and excessively foamy beers. Too much resistance = beer pours too slowly or not at all. WebMaking foam paint is as easy as it gets. With this issue you’ll get a… first foamy pint and then subsequent beers poured soon after … Webicarus_flies • 6 yr. ago. the most likely culprit with stock kegerators is that the lines don't get cold enough and the temperature change causes co2 to come out of solution. you will recognize this because the second or third beer you pour (back to back) will not be foamy. To combat this you need some way to get the cool air to circulate up ...
